The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act (PASPA), passed in 1992, prevented states from authorizing or licensing sports betting operations.<\/p>\n<p>Only Nevada was permitted to offer a full range of sports wagers. Delaware, Oregon, and Montana held partial exemptions. Other federal laws reinforced those restrictions. To fully understand how these regulations shaped the current landscape, it helps to look at each one. Here is a breakdown of the key laws that historically governed sports betting across the country: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Professional and Amateur Sports Protection Act (PASPA):<\/strong> Passed in 1992, this stopped states from legalizing betting, with limited exceptions for Nevada, Delaware, Oregon, and Montana. The Supreme Court struck it down in 2018, opening the door for nationwide legalization.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Interstate Wire Act of 1961:<\/strong> This federal law prohibited the transmission of wagers across state lines and may still have implications for interstate mobile betting today.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Unlawful Internet Gambling Enforcement Act (UIGEA):<\/strong> Passed in 2006, UIGEA blocked financial transactions connected to online gambling. States with legal sportsbooks have since developed compliant payment frameworks to work within these rules.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Sports Bribery Act of 1964:<\/strong> This law criminalized the fixing of sporting outcomes and remains in force today as a protection against corruption in professional and amateur sports.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Together, these laws kept sports betting confined to a small number of states and pushed most activity toward offshore platforms and unregulated markets. You can read more about how these rules fit into the broader picture of <a href=\"https:\/\/www.fortismedia.com\/en\/articles\/online-gambling-laws\/\">online gambling laws in the U.S.<\/a><\/p>\n<p>That changed in May 2018, when the Supreme Court ruled PASPA unconstitutional in Murphy v. National Collegiate Athletic Association. The ruling did not legalize sports betting nationwide. What it did was remove the federal barrier, giving every state the authority to pass its own sports betting legislation.<\/p>\n<p>The response was immediate. States moved quickly to develop regulatory frameworks, issue licenses, and launch both retail and online sportsbooks. What followed was one of the fastest expansions of a new legal industry in U.S. history: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li>The first retail sportsbooks outside Nevada opened within weeks of the ruling.<\/li>\n<li>Online and mobile betting followed, becoming the dominant channel in most states.<\/li>\n<li>Professional sports leagues shifted from opposing betting to partnering with sportsbook operators.<\/li>\n<li>In 2025, U.S. state-regulated sportsbooks handled nearly $167 billion in wagers, generating close to $17 billion in revenue after payouts, according to the American Gaming Association.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Today, more than 35 states and Washington D.C. have legalized sports betting in some form. The remaining holdouts face growing pressure as tax revenue figures from neighboring states continue to climb.<\/p>\n<h3>Sports betting bill to protect gambling-related risks<\/h3>\n<p>The New York Senate recently passed a bill to safeguard bettors from addictive risks. This requires sports betting advertisements to inform people about gambling&#8217;s harmful effects.<\/p>\n<p>New York Senator Leroy Comrie initiated this bill. It also requires advertisements to show New York&#8217;s gambling hotline number. This bill is a great example of promoting responsible gambling.<\/p>\n<h3>Ohio, Pennsylvania aims for new betting restrictions<\/h3>\n<p>In Pennsylvania, a Senate bill will prohibit using credit cards to fund online gambling activities. That includes online sports betting, casino, and lottery. Pennsylvania State Senator Wayne Fontana filed this bill.<\/p>\n<p>Meanwhile, Ohio becomes the 25th state to limit prop bets on college sports. This initiative protects in-state collegiate teams from harassment. In fact, the National College Athletic Association (NCAA) asked states to ban college prop bets.<\/p>\n<p>Bettors in Ohio can still wager on major national events, including the Super Bowl and college football playoffs.<\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">\n    <div class=\"post-banner-cta\">\n        <div class=\"post-banner-cta__inner\">\n            <div class=\"post-banner-cta__content flex-block\">\n                <div class=\"post-banner-cta__title title-s\">Ready to Boost Your Website\u2019s Performance?<\/div>                <div class=\"post-banner-cta__text text\">Request a free SEO audit today and let's dive drive more converting traffic to your site.<\/div>\n                                    <a class=\"post-banner-cta__btn btn btn_white\" href=\"https:\/\/www.fortismedia.com\/en\/contact\/\" target=\"_self\">\n                        Book a demo                    <\/a>\n                            <\/div>\n            <div class=\"post-banner-cta__figure\"><img  class=\"ofcn\" src=\"https:\/\/www.fortismedia.com\/wp-content\/themes\/fortis-media\/src\/img\/banner-figure.svg\" width=\"100\" height=\"100\" decoding=\"async\" loading=\"lazy\" alt=\"banner-figure\" \/><\/div>\n        <\/div>\n    <\/div>\n<\/span><\/p>\n<h2>Online sports betting: Legal status and availability<\/h2>\n<p>There&#8217;s no stopping the growth of online sports betting.<\/p>\n<p>The overturning of PASPA boosted the market of online sportsbooks. Three sportsbooks are licensed in the state: DraftKings, FanDuel, and Fanatics Sportsbook.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Virginia<\/strong>: Legal mobile and online sports betting since 2021.<\/li>\n<li><strong>West Virginia<\/strong>: West Virginia has allowed legal online sportsbooks since 2019.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Wyoming<\/strong>: Online sports betting was introduced in 2021.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Each state differs in key regulations, including online and retail availability.<\/p>\n<h3>States that have sports betting in retail locations only<\/h3>\n<p>Some states limit sports betting to retail locations at tribal casinos or licensed venues. New Mexico is one example, where wagering is available only through tribal casino partnerships and no online or mobile options are permitted statewide. States that ban sports betting entirely, such as South Carolina, are covered in the section above.<\/p>\n<p>Nevada has permitted sports betting for decades and was one of the few states exempt from PASPA before the 2018 Supreme Court ruling. Every state has different regulations, including the following:<\/p>\n<ul>\n<li><strong>Licensing<\/strong>: Online and in-person sportsbooks differ in licensing requirements. Specific business permits could vary, too.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Registration<\/strong>: Land-based platforms may require physical registration.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Geofencing<\/strong>: Some states enforce strict geolocation requirements. This is to ensure that wagers are placed within state lines.<\/li>\n<li><strong>Payment processing<\/strong>: States also implement different payment processing regulations. They have to work around the Wire Act and UIGEA regulations.<\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p>Understanding these variations is also crucial when <a href=\"https:\/\/www.fortismedia.com\/en\/articles\/how-to-be-a-bookie\/\">starting a sportsbook business<\/a>. Knowing how to allocate your resources can streamline your operations.<\/p>\n<h2>Future trends in sports betting legislation<\/h2>\n<p>In 2025, U.S. sportsbooks generated close to $17 billion in revenue after payouts, across nearly $167 billion in total wagers handled, according to the American Gaming Association. The market has more than doubled since 2021.<\/p>\n<p>Moreover, holdout states will soon join the party. Holdout states continue to face legislative pressure. South Carolina held a Senate committee hearing on a sports wagering bill in early 2026, though passage remains unlikely in the near term. Nebraska is the most active case, with a constitutional amendment campaign underway that could put online sports betting to a public vote in November 2026.
